Its Virtually Soup!

Thurrock Soup is a fun, relaxed evening where you can have the opportunity to pitch your business idea to fellow contestants, for the chance to win money for your idea!

Hear from local experts in the business sector who can help make your business dream a reality!

Thurrock Soup is an innovative and inspirational series of events that help generate transformational social enterprise and business ideas from local people and create a way for them to receive seed funding to help turn ideas into realities.

The event will take place online, on Zoom. Everyone who books will be sent a Zoom login link to join the meeting via email closer to the date.

Typically everyone buys a bowl of soup and a roll for £5, the money goes into a pot, people pitch their ideas, then everyone votes on their favourite and the winner takes the money. However, this time there is already £250 waiting in the pot for the winner! This is thanks to our sponsor the Port of Tilbury.

Since the first event over 4 years ago, nearly £2,000 has been raised by the community and awarded to the previous winners. Read Thurrock Council’s press release on the inaugural event.
